Test Statistic
A calculated value from sample data used to assess the viability of a hypothesis in a statistical test.
Degrees of Freedom
The count of distinct values or amounts that can be attributed to a statistical distribution while respecting all existing limitations.
Multinomial Experiment
An experiment that involves trials where each trial results in one outcome from a set of more than two possible outcomes.
Fixed Number of Trials
A specified, constant number of attempts or operations conducted in an experiment or process, typically used in statistical trials.
